Motorist Stopped For Swerving On Route 59 Charged With DWI

ROCKLAND COUNTY, N.Y. - A Rockland man is facing a DWI charge after being spotted by patrol officers in Airmont overnight repeatedly committing traffic violations.

Shortly after 11:30 p.m. on Wednesday night, an officer from the Ramapo Police Department observed a vehicle traveling west on Route 59 swerving back and forth and repeatedly crossing over the lane markings on the roadway.

During the subsequent traffic stop, police said it was determined that the 33-year-old Spring Valley resident - whose name was not disclosed - was operating the vehicle while intoxicated. He was arrested at the scene and transported to the Ramapo Police Station.

After being arraigned on a misdemeanor charge of driving while intoxicated, the man was released on his own recognizance and issued a ticket to appear back in the Village of Airmont Justice Court later this year to answer the charge.
